Dr. Naznin Virji-Babul appointed Senior Advisor to the Provost on Women and Gender-Diverse Faculty

January 16, 2020

A message from Andrew Szeri, Provost and Vice-President, Academic, UBC Vancouver

I am pleased to announce that Dr. Naznin Virji-Babul has been appointed Senior Advisor to the Provost on Women and Gender-Diverse Faculty, effective January 1, 2020.

Dr. Virji-Babul joined UBC in 2010 and is currently an Associate Professor in the Department of Physical Therapy, in the Faculty of Medicine. As principal investigator of the Perception-Action Lab based at the Djavad Mowafaghian Centre for Brain Health, Dr. Virji-Babul leads an active research program in adolescent concussion and infant perceptual-motor and social-emotional development. In addition, she is an associate member of the Institute of Computing, Information and Cognitive Systems and an affiliate team member of the Designing for People research cluster.

In her role as Senior Advisor, Dr. Virji-Babul will be responsible for working proactively with members of the university community to support institutional efforts to enhance the scholarly and leadership environment and opportunities for women and gender-diverse faculty at UBC Vancouver.

I would like to take this opportunity to thank Dr. Jennifer Love for her outstanding contribution in the role of Senior Advisor to the Provost on Women Faculty over the last three years.
